Material Detail

Dextro-carvone is a stereoisomer of carvone, a compound found naturally in various aromatic plants, most notably in caraway and dill seeds. Its distinctive, fresh, and slightly sweet aroma is often described as reminiscent of caraway, which sets it apart from its mirror-image counterpart, levo-carvone, known for its spearmint-like scent.

The sensory difference between dextro-carvone and levo-carvone is a classic example of how molecular chirality can dramatically alter human perception—two molecules with identical atoms arranged as mirror images can evoke entirely different olfactory experiences.

In food chemistry, dextro-carvone is closely associated with the characteristic flavor of caraway, making it a key contributor to the profiles of rye bread, certain cheeses, and traditional liqueurs. Its presence helps explain the warm, spicy, and slightly herbal notes that define these foods.

Botanically, dextro-carvone is extracted from the essential oils of caraway and dill, and its concentration can vary depending on plant variety, harvest time, and extraction method. This natural variability is important for formulators seeking consistency in both flavor and fragrance applications.

While less commonly used than its levo counterpart, dextro-carvone’s unique profile has found niche applications in perfumery, where it imparts a spicy, herbal nuance to compositions, especially those aiming to evoke culinary or botanical authenticity.

Why this material matters in formulation
Dextro-carvone is primarily relevant in flavor formulation, where it delivers the signature taste of caraway and related spices, making it indispensable for recreating authentic food profiles. Its use in fragrance is less widespread but valued for adding complexity and realism to herbal and spice accords. For both domains, understanding the sensory impact of this specific stereoisomer allows for more precise and intentional design, though its application in fragrance remains relatively specialized.
